How much does a Bill Clark Homes Home Consultant make?

As of April 2025, the average annual salary for a Home Consultant at Bill Clark Homes is $56,683, which translates to approximately $27 per hour. Salaries for Home Consultant at Bill Clark Homes typically range from $51,490 to $62,354, reflecting the diverse roles within the company.

It's essential to understand that salaries can vary significantly based on factors such as geographic location, departmental budget, and individual qualifications. Key determinants include years of experience, specific skill sets, educational background, and relevant certifications. For a more tailored salary estimate, consider these variables when evaluating compensation for this role.

DISCLAIMER: The salary range presented here is an estimation that has been derived from our proprietary algorithm. It should be noted that this range does not originate from the company's factual payroll records or survey data.

Bill Clark Homes is a family-owned and operated home builder with over 40 years of local experience and named as one of the Nation's "Top 100 Builders" for over a decade. Best known for our coastal home styles and top of the line finishes, we focus on maximizing spaces to not only accommodate any lifestyle but also combine options to personalize each home.
